CVE-2014-6097

IBM DB2 9.7 before FP10 and 9.8 through FP5 on Linux, UNIX, and Windows allows remote authenticated users to cause a denial of service (daemon crash) via a crafted ALTER TABLE statement.

MEDIUM 4.0EPSS 1.90%

Does this matter?

Lower severity and a low EPSS score (1.90%). Track it; it rarely justifies an emergency change on its own.
